KTM launch fan trip to see new GP bike in action
KTM have launched a unique fan trip to see their new RC16 MotoGP bike in public action for the first time at this year’s newly-returned Austrian MotoGP round at the Red Bull Ring in August. The new bike, developed by the orange factory for a debut in next season’s championship, will be ridden by test riders Alex Hoffman and Mika Kallio for the first time in public during a series of demonstration laps at the newly added track. The package, packaged at £147.68 for British fans, includes three-day admission to the circuit, a grandstand seat in the 8000-seater KTM stand and a fans package of T-shirt, hat, lanyard, motorcycle parking and food voucher.
